java 之GUI




程序1:

创建图形化界面:

1.创建frame窗体

2.对窗体进行基本的设置,比如大小,位置,布局

3.定义组件

4.将组件通过窗体的add方法添加到窗体中

5.让窗体显示,通过setVisible(true)

import java.awt.Button;
import java.awt.FlowLayout;
import java.awt.Frame;

public class AWTDemo {
	public static void main(String[] args) {
		Frame f = new Frame("my awt");//我的窗体
		f.setBounds(300, 400, 300, 400);
		f.setLayout(new FlowLayout());
		Button b = new Button("确定");
		f.add(b);
		f.setVisible(true);
		
	}
}

2.事件监听机制:

事件监听机制的特点:
1,事件源(组件)。
2,事件(Event)。
3,监听器(Listener)。
4,事件处理(引发事件后处理方式)。
事件源:就是awt包或者swing包中的那些图形界面组件。
事件:每一个事件源都有自己特有的对应事件和共性事件。
监听器:将可以触发某一个事件的动作(不只一个动作)都已经封装到了监听器中。
以上三者,在java中都已经定义好了。
直接获取其对象来用就可以了。
我们要做的事情是,就是对产生的动作进行处理。

事件监听流程图:



窗体事件:

class MyWin implements WindowListener
{
//覆盖7个方法。可是我只用到了关闭的动作。
//其他动作都没有用到,可是却必须复写。


}
//因为WindowListener的子类WindowAdapter已经实现了WindowListener接口。
//并覆盖了其中的所有方法。那么我只要继承自Windowadapter覆盖我需要的方法即可。
class MyWin extends WindowAdapter
{
public void windowClosing(WindowEvent e)
{
//System.out.println("window closing---"+e.toString());
System.exit(0);
}
}

Action事件:

下面一个程序来说明:

按钮具备退出程序的功能
按钮就是事件源
那么选择哪个监听器呢?
通过关闭窗体示例了解,想要知道哪个组件具备什么样的特有监听器
需要查看该组件对象的功能
通过查阅button的描述,发现按钮支持一个特有监听addActionListener
import java.awt.Button;
import java.awt.FlowLayout;
import java.awt.Frame;
import java.awt.event.ActionEvent;
import java.awt.event.ActionListener;
import java.awt.event.WindowAdapter;
import java.awt.event.WindowEvent;

public class FrameDemo {
	private Frame f;
	private Button b;
	FrameDemo(){
		init();
	}
	public void init() {
		f = new Frame("my awt");
		b = new Button("确定");
		f.setBounds(200,300, 200, 200);
		f.setLayout(new FlowLayout());
		f.add(b);
		myEvent();
		f.setVisible(true);
		
	}
	public  void myEvent() {
		f.addWindowListener(new WindowAdapter(){
			public void windowClosing(WindowEvent e){
				System.out.println("窗口关闭");
				System.exit(0);
			}
		});
		b.addActionListener(new ActionListener(){

			public void actionPerformed(ActionEvent e) {
				// TODO Auto-generated method stub
				System.out.println("按钮关闭的");
				System.exit(0);
			}
			
		});
		
	}
	public static void main(String[] args) {
		new FrameDemo();

	}

}

GUI中的菜单:
Menu中可以包含Menu和MenuItem,MenuBar中可以添加Menu,
Frame中用setMenuBar方法来添加MenuBar
程序:
import java.awt.FlowLayout;
import java.awt.Frame;
import java.awt.Menu;
import java.awt.MenuBar;
import java.awt.MenuItem;
import java.awt.event.ActionEvent;
import java.awt.event.ActionListener;
import java.awt.event.WindowAdapter;
import java.awt.event.WindowEvent;

public class MenuDemo {
	private Frame f;
	private MenuBar mb;
	private Menu m,mm;
	private MenuItem mi,subItem;
	MenuDemo(){
		init();
	}
	public  void init() {
		f = new Frame("my awt");
		mb = new MenuBar();
		m = new Menu("文件菜单");
		mm = new Menu("子菜单");
		mi = new MenuItem("退出");
		subItem = new MenuItem("子条目");
		f.setBounds(200, 300, 400, 500);
		f.setLayout(new FlowLayout());
		f.setMenuBar(mb);
		mb.add(m);
		m.add(mm);
		m.add(mi);
		mm.add(subItem);
		myEvent();
		f.setVisible(true);
		
	}
	private void myEvent() {
		f.addWindowListener(new WindowAdapter(){
			public void windowClosing(WindowEvent e){
				System.exit(0);
			}
		});
		mi.addActionListener(new ActionListener(){
			public void actionPerformed(ActionEvent e) {
				System.exit(0);
			}
				
		});
		
	}
	public static void main(String[] args) {
		
		new  MenuDemo();
	}

}
